Output f62cdaed1b604448085fe370e408e0054487d60da83ae6c6af09ceb51b7014bc:2

value
158773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c8c18c3b0f490c03fc1be953ea06a9998307cc0 OP_EQUAL
address
3A8MvHRhUjWM4gLRgaEHxCQFM2Efs44sAk
transaction
f62cdaed1b604448085fe370e408e0054487d60da83ae6c6af09ceb51b7014bc
confirmations
194892
spent
true